Как экспортировать несколько результатов запроса sql в один файл Excel в Postgresql - PullRequest
0 голосов
/ 09 июля 2020

У меня два запроса SQL, и я пытаюсь вывести результаты на несколько листов в одном файле Excel. Это достижимо?

First query: select sum(sal) from table1 group_by dept;

Second query: select * from table2 limit 5;

Я пытаюсь скопировать вывод в тот же Excel, но на несколько листов. Первый вывод запроса должен go на лист 1, а второй вывод запроса должен go на лист 2 в том же файле Excel.

1 Ответ

0 голосов
/ 09 июля 2020

Если вы ищете готовую функциональность, нет. Однако это возможно с помощью инструментов ETL. Я сделал это в проходе, используя SSIS, но я уверен, что другие инструменты могут справиться с этим.

Или вы можете экспортировать в несколько файлов csv с помощью команды \copy, а затем использовать стороннюю (kutools) чтобы объединить их в один файл Excel.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...